The 3D board is an innovative decorative panel for both indoor and outdoor wall surfaces. Its sleek and minimalistic design creates a realistic 3D effect, allowing individual pieces to be freely combined and colored in any way you like. This flexibility gives it a more dynamic and artistic decoration effect compared to traditional materials. There are two generations of 3D boards: the first generation used paper-based materials, while the second generation uses environmentally friendly composite materials. It is suitable for outdoor use, is fire-resistant, washable, and can be used in its natural color or customized with DIY painting, offering a striking 3D relief (approximately 25mm high). It's easy to cut, install, and combine different blocks to create a personalized and unique look.

**Installation Guide**
**Step 1: Preparation**
- Ensure the wall surface is flat. If using putty, plasterboard, or wood panels, draw horizontal and vertical lines to prevent misalignment.
- Gather tools such as double-sided foam tape, silicone structural adhesive, nail-free glue, a utility knife, measuring tape, pencil, angle grinder, and others.
**Step 2: Prepare the Boards**
- If painting, lay the board flat and apply thin coats of paint multiple times for best results. Professionals can use an air compressor and spray gun for a smooth finish. Apply all 3D panels before painting.
**Step 3: Attach the Boards**
- For temporary installation, use double-sided foam tape for quick and easy fixing.
- For permanent installation, use silicone structural adhesive or nail-free plastic-friendly glue. Apply glue on the four corners and along the edges of the board. After placing it on the wall, use a glue gun to seal the seams between panels, following a method similar to installing aluminum composite panels.
**Step 4: Cutting the Boards**
- If the size doesn’t fit, draw a cutting line with a pencil, then use a utility knife or professional wallpaper knife to make several shallow cuts. Gradually deepen the cut and use scissors to ensure a straight edge. Finally, smooth the cut edge with a utility knife or angle grinder.
